Celebrating 20 Years of TDM 2000 Malta
On Saturday, 8th March 2025, we at TDM 2000 Malta proudly marked a significant milestone—our 20th anniversary since our official founding. This momentous occasion brought together our members, alumni, local and international partners, and distinguished guests to celebrate two decades of impact, growth, and youth empowerment. Hosted at the stunning Maria Rosa Wine Estate in Attard, the evening was a heartfelt tribute to our journey as an organisation that has transformed the lives of countless young people through international exchanges, training programmes, and community initiatives.
The night was filled with reflections, gratitude, and inspiration, as speakers shared highlights from our evolution—from humble beginnings to becoming a key player in youth development, both locally and internationally. The celebration was further enriched by outstanding performances from talented local artists, including Kevin Paul Calleja and the band SKARLET, who brought vibrant energy and spirit to the evening.
A Journey of Growth and Impact
Our story began in 2004 when three young Maltese individuals participated in an exchange programme in Sardinia. That experience sparked a powerful idea: what if we could create more opportunities for young people in Malta to engage in international learning and cultural exchange? What began as an informal group of passionate youth meeting in Swieqi soon evolved into a structured organisation. By March 2005, we officially founded TDM 2000 Malta—setting in motion a journey that has since seen us complete over 190 projects in nearly 60 countries.
Over the years, we have remained committed to fostering youth development through Erasmus+ and other international programmes. Whether through educational initiatives, cultural exchanges, or philanthropic efforts, we’ve impacted thousands of young people—equipping them with the skills, knowledge, and experiences to become active citizens in their communities.
